DescriptionIsis - Vienna.jpg | Ancient Roman statue of Isis, in the Collection of Greek and Roman Antiquities in the Kunsthistorisches Museum, Vienna. First half of the 2nd century, found in Naples, Italy. Made out of black and white marble. Inv. # I 158. Isis, originally an Egyptian goddess, was increasingly popular amongst Romans, who made her one of their own, with Roman attire, features and dress. |
